Eric Shoars is a serial storyteller who considers the English language his playground and who never met a pun he didn’t like. Eric is a modern day Walter Mitty with a serious twist. His writing style is best described as “fly on the wall” putting the reader in the shoes of the lead character experiencing what he does as he does. Getting in a person's head and finding out what drives them, what makes them do what they do is tremendously fascinating. The drama we find in art often pales to the drama of real life.
Shoars' fiction work includes No Way Back Today.
Shoars' non-fiction works include Women Under Glass: The Secret Nature of Glass Ceilings and The Steps to Overcome Them, Evil Does Not Have The Last Word, and Life Goes On: The Lessons We Learned From Eighties Music.
